What is Viscosity Measurement in Chemical and Petrochemical Industries?
Viscosity measurement is the process of determining the thickness or resistance of fluids to flow. In chemical and petrochemical industries, viscosity is a critical property that affects various aspects of production, including:
1. Process Efficiency: Viscosity affects the flow rate, pressure drop, and energy consumption in pipelines and processing equipment.
2. Product Quality: Viscosity impacts the performance, stability, and shelf life of final products.
3. Safety: Accurate viscosity measurements are essential for ensuring safe handling and transportation of hazardous fluids.

What are the Common Applications of Viscosity Measurement?
1. Lubricant Industry: Measure viscosity for lubricants to ensure optimal performance and protection against wear and tear.
2. Paint and Coatings: Determine viscosity for paint and coatings to achieve uniform application and improved finish.
3. Adhesives and Sealants: Monitor viscosity for adhesives and sealants to ensure correct bonding and sealing properties.
4. Cosmetics and Personal Care: Measure viscosity for cosmetics and personal care products to guarantee smooth application and texture.
